High-speed, automated inverted microscope system

16 Jan, 2025

Evident has launched the IXplore™ IX85, an advanced automated inverted microscope system designed to accelerate research workflows with unmatched speed, clarity, and precision. Featuring an industry-leading 26.5 mm field number (FN) and advanced imaging tools, the system enables researchers to capture more data with greater accuracy while streamlining analysis.

The IXplore IX85 delivers consistent lighting across the entire field of view, ensuring high-quality, uniform images. Proprietary distortion correction technology and expanded flatness provide accurate sample representation, even at the edges. Intelligent Shading Correction further enhances image quality by enabling seamless, high-resolution stitched images.

A breakthrough in objective usability, the system introduces a new silicone gel pad that moves with the objective, eliminating the need for frequent oil replacement and reducing maintenance.

“With an expansive field of view and advanced imaging capabilities, the IXplore IX85 enables researchers to uncover new insights faster than ever,” said Motoki Inoue, Vice President of Product Management and Marketing, Life Science Research. “Users can cover larger areas with fewer images, capture more data points per image, and significantly reduce stitching time - cutting the number of required images by up to 50% compared to previous models.”

Designed to enhance lab efficiency, the IXplore IX85 integrates automated acquisition features, real-time image processing, and customisable workflow interfaces. A new automatic correction collar optimises image quality by fine-tuning objectives to reduce spherical aberrations caused by sample variations.

“The system’s modular design ensures long-term adaptability,” Inoue added. “With dual built-in ports for multimodal setups and an open-frame architecture, researchers can easily customise and expand their system to meet evolving needs.”

Additional upgrades include environmental control and advanced imaging modalities such as Spinning Disk Confocal, Super Resolution, Total Internal Reflection Fluorescence (TIRF), and Photomanipulation.

By delivering faster acquisition times and unparalleled imaging performance, the IXplore IX85 supports a wide range of research applications, empowering laboratories of all sizes to stay at the cutting edge of scientific discovery.
